Description
Heinz Drews made a good suggestion on the Woden dev list [1] that I've captured in this Jira.
We've already seen several users try to use Woden to parse WSDL 1.1 documents. In this case users are presented with a cryptic error message (see below) produced by the schema validator and a stack trace.
[Error] SGAdministration.wsdl:2:1087: cvc-elt.1: Cannot find the declaration of element 'wsdl:definitions'.
Woden[Fatal Error],0:0,WSDL501,Expected a "
description" element, but found a "
{http://schemas.xmlsoap.org/wsdl/}definitions" element instead.
Woden should help out these users by producing a simple error message such as:
"It appears as though you are trying to parse a WSDL 1.1 document but Woden is a WSDL 2.0 parser. You need a WSDL 1.1 parser to parse WSDL 1.1 documents."